Jack Lemmon and Walter Matthau in THE ODD COUPLE (1968)
Details
“When fussy Felix becomes suicidal over his impending divorce, he accepts an offer to move in with his best friend, messy Oscar. Oscar tries to get him out of his funk by arranging a double date with two wacky British neighbors, but when the plan backfires, their friendship is put to the test.”

The Film:
THE ODD COUPLE (1968)
Directed by Gene Saks
Screenplay by Neil Simon, based on his 1965 play
With JACK LEMMON, WALTER MATTHAU, HERB EDELMAN, JOHN FIEDLER and DAVID SHEINER
1 hour 45 mins.
